Rough Play Fosters Healthy Men

Rough play in boys may be essential for developing vital social skills and managing aggression. Preventing such interactions could lead to negative outcomes, as evidenced by studies with male rats, where lack of rough play resulted in increased aggression and poor social behavior in adulthood. Encouraging appropriate rough play can promote cooperation, enhance response to social cues, and ultimately improve mating prospects, benefiting both individuals and society.
